Submit- Full
name
DICKSON, George E - Date of
birth
18 June 1920 -
Age
24 - Place of
birth
Huntingdon, Huntingdon County, Pennsylvania -
Hometown
Huntingdon, Huntingdon County, Pennsylvania
Personal info
Military service
- Service
number
33767399 -
Rank
Private -
Function
unknown -
Unit
194th Glider Infantry Regiment,
17th Airborne Division
-
Awards
Purple Heart
Death
-
Status
Died of Wounds - Date of
death
3 April 1945 - Place of
death
Germany
Grave
-
Cemetery
American War Cemetery Margraten
| Plot | Row | Grave |
|---|---|---|
| F | 21 | 23 |
Immediate family
-
Members
Jame C. Dickson (father)
Lillian E. Dickson (mother)
Harry G. Dickson (brother)
Dorothy B. Dickson (sister)
Robert F. Dickson (brother)
Margaret N. Dickson (sister)
Lois P. Dickson (sister)
Kathryn L. (Morningstar) Dickson (wife)
James E. Dickson (son)
Robert E. Dickson (son)
More information
Pvt George E. Dickson enlisted in Altoona, Pennsylvania on 23 December 1943.
